Key Responsibility

  • Accurately calculate and process monthly salaries, wages, overtime (OT), incentives, bonuses, and other income within deadlines.
  • Review and confirm time attendance, leave records, and employee information within the HR/Payroll system.
  • Operate deductions, including Social Security (SSO), Provident Fund, Personal income and Withholding Tax
  • Prepare and submit payroll-related documents and tax filings (e.g., P.N.D. 1, Social Security forms) to relevant authorities.
  • Provide guidance and address employee questions about payroll, taxes, and related benefits.
